Here are a few reasons why you should inspect your chimney regularly by a professional:

1. Prevents the possibility of a fire

One of the most compelling reasons to have your chimney inspected is to avoid a potential fire. Creosote, a combustible material substance that builds upon the chimney walls over time, is the principal cause of chimney fires. If this is not addressed immediately, it can be quite harmful. This compound can be removed from chimney walls with a thorough cleaning by a professional Chimney sweep expert.

2. Helps to keep annoying creatures out from your chimney

Squirrels, birds, and raccoons all like to hide and build nests in dark, safe locations during colder months, and chimneys fit the bill wonderfully. Although this is great for them, it can be a significant disadvantage to you.

These creatures can cause a slew of problems for your chimney. Because of the habitats, they develop inside, the chimney is unable to exhaust correctly, resulting in a blockage. A chimney inspection will aid in the detection of nests and, if necessary, their removal.

3. Reduces the risk of carbon monoxide poisoning

Carbon monoxide is extremely hazardous. Not only should you have CO2 detectors installed inside your home, but you should also have a professional inspect your chimney for any traces of CO2. Carbon monoxide can pile up in the flue of your chimney, leaving the toxic gas with nowhere to escape. As a result, it begins to leak into your home, posing a serious health risk.

4. Removes any lingering odors

If chimneys are not cleaned correctly and on a regular basis, they might develop an unpleasant odor. Because the weather is warmer and more humid throughout the summer, it's more likely that you'll notice an odor. If you notice any form of odor coming from your chimney, you should immediately contact a professional for a chimney cleaning service.

5. Longer chimney life

Having your chimney inspected once a year will help it last much longer, especially if there has been any recent damage. An inspection will help you save money in the long term by allowing you to quickly address any issues so they don't grow into larger, more expensive problems.
